(1.) U.P. Junior High School Shikshak Sangh is a registered Society and the teachers of the Junior High Schools are its members.
(2.) By means of this writ petition, this society has challenged the amendment in Uttar Pradesh Basic Education Teachers Service Rules, 1981 by Uttar Pradesh Education Teachers Service (Vth Amendment) Rules, 1993. During the pendency of the writ, U.P. Prathmik Shikshak Sangh has also got itself impleaded. It is the Association of Primary Junior Basic Schools Teachers and of teachers of Junior High Schools of the State of U.P. Basic Education (Teachers) Service Rules, 1981 (hereinafter referred to as the 'Rules') governed the conditions of service of teachers employed in the Basic Schools run and managed by the Board i.e. The U.P. Board of Basic Education popularly known as U.P. Basic Shiksha Parishad. The petitioner has mainly challenged the amendment in Rule 8(3) of the Rules. Rule 8(3) as existed before 1993 Amendment provided that the post of Head Master of the Junior Basic Schools (Primary School) imparting education for Class 1 to Vth shall be filled up from amongst the Assistant Teachers of such schools, the post of Assistant Teachers of Senior Basic School (Junior High School) imparting education from Class VIth to VIII shall be filled up from amongst the Head Master of the Junior Basic Schools (Primary Schools) and the post of Head Master of Senior Basic Schools (Junior High Schools) shall be filled up by Assistant Teachers of Junior High School. After the Vth Amendment in the Service Rules, Rule 8(3) has been amended as follows :
"8(3). The minimum experience of candidates for promotion to a post referred to in clause (b) of Rule 5 shall be as shown against each :-
Post Experience i) Headmistress of Nursery School At least five years' teaching experience as permanent Mistress of Nursery School. ii)Head Master or Head Mistress of Junior Basic School and Assistant Master or Assistant Mistress of Senior Basic School At least five years' teaching experience as permanent Assistant Master of Junior Basic School. iii) Head Master or Head Mistress of Senior Basic School At least three years' experience as permanent Head Master or Head-mistress of Junior Basic School or Assistant Masters or Assistant Mistress of Senior Basic School as the case may be.
(3.) Now the post Head Master of Senior Basic School (Junior High School) shall be filled up from the Head Master having three years experience as permanent Head Master of Junior Basic School or permanent Assistant Master of Senior Basic School. It means that the Head Master having three years experience as Head Master of Basic Schools and Assistant Master of Senior Basic School (Junior High School) both jointly formed the feeding cadre for the post of Head Master in Junior High School.;
